regexr\n\nEasily compose regular expressions. Doing this with plain strings would otherwise be\ntedious and error prone due to having to double-escape backslashes.\n\n#### [`npm install regexr`](https://npmjs.com/regexr)\n\nBasic example:\n\n```js\nimport r from 'regexr'\n\nconst int = /\\d+/\nconst USD = r`\\$${int}(\\.${int})?` // f.e. $3.45 or $5\n```\n\n(Note that `int` is an instance of `RegExp` and can be composed into the\ntemplate string, and the resulting `USD` is also a `RegExp`)\n\nRegexr provides an ES6 template tag function that makes it easy to compose\n`RegExp`s using template strings without double-escaped hell.\n\nIn ES5 and below, we may try to compose the regular expressions like so:\n\n```js\nconst int = '\\d+'\nlet USD = new RegExp('\\$'+int+'(\\.'+int+')?`) // this won't work!\n```\n\nbut if you're experienced enough, you'd know that if you want to compose\nregular expressions using ES5 strings you have to escape the escape:\n\n```js\nconst int = '\\\\d+'\nconst USD = new RegExp('\\\\$'+int+'(\\\\.'+int+')?`) // correct!\n```\n\nImagine making more complex regexes! For example, compare the following two\nexamples achieving the same thing in ES5 and ES6 respectively:\n\n```js\n// in ES5, the double escaping can get confusing:\nconst spaceRegex = '\\\\s*'\nconst finalRegex = new RegExp('\\\\(' + spaceRegex + '\\\\/\\\\[\\\\\\\\\\\\d+\\\\]\\\\)*$', 'g')\nconsole.log(!!'( /[\\\\12358])'.match(finalRegex)) // true\n```\n\n```js\n// in ES6, we don't have to double escape, thanks to regexr:\nimport r from 'regexr'\n\nconst spaceRegex = r`\\s*`\nconst finalRegex = r`/\\(${spaceRegex}\\/\\[\\\\\\d+\\]\\)*$/g`\nconsole.log(!!'( /[\\\\12358])'.match(finalRegex)) // true\n```\n\n## API\n\n#### ` r`` ` template tag function\n\n```js\nimport r from 'regexr'\n// or\nconst r = require('regexr').default\n```\n\n` r`` ` is a template tag function that converts the given string into a\nRegExp without requiring double escaping. Instances of `RegExp` can be mixed\ninto the string, and will be composed into the final `RegExp`.\n\nExample:\n\n```js\nconst digit = /\\d/\nconst integer = r`/${digit}+/`\nconst number = r`/${integer}|${digit}*\\.${integer}|${integer}\\.${digit}*/` // f.e. 4.2, .5, 5.\n```\n\n### Helpers\n\n#### `escape` (alias `e`)\n\nEscape (add backslashes to) a string for so that we can match all symbols in the\nstring literally when the string is used as a regex.\n\nIn the following example, we want to find occurrences of the string `\"value: $5.00\"` in some input, so we need to escape the `money` string so that the\ndollar symbol (`$`) doesn't represent end-of-line and the period (`.`) doesn't\nmean any character:\n\n```js\nimport {e} from 'regexr'\n\nconst money = '$5.00'\nconst fiveDollarRegex = r`value: ${e(money)}`\n\nconsole.log(fiveDollarRegex) // /value: \\$5\\.00/\nconsole.log('value: $5.00'.match(fiveDollarRegex)) // true\nconsole.log('value: $5.50'.match(fiveDollarRegex)) // false\n```\n\n### Hand-picked Regexes\n\nRegexr comes with some pre-selected regular expressions. For example, we can\nrewrite the first example:\n\n```js\nimport r from 'regexr'\nimport * as regs from 'regexr/regexes'\n\nconst USD = r`\\$${regs.integer}(\\.${regs.integer})?` // f.e. $3.45 or $5\n```\n\nwhere `regs.integer` is an instance of `RegExp`.\n\n**_NOTE! Some of the following RegExps require to be wrapped in `()` when they\nare being composed into bigger RegExps. These will be noted below._**\n\n#### `regs.identifier`\n\nMatches a valid JavaScript identifier.
